This imagery is rooted in the agrarian culture of first-century Palestine, where farming was a common occupation. The farmer's role is to plant seeds, symbolizing the spreading of the Gospel. This metaphor is consistent with other biblical passages where God or His messengers are depicted as sowers, such as in <a href="/isaiah/55-10.htm">Isaiah 55:10-11</a>, where God's word is likened to rain and snow that water the earth.<p><b>sows</b><br>The act of sowing involves scattering seeds with the intention of growth and harvest. In this parable, sowing represents the preaching and teaching of God's Word. The process of sowing is indiscriminate, indicating that the message of the Gospel is offered to all, regardless of their initial receptivity. This reflects the Great Commission in <a href="/matthew/28-19.htm">Matthew 28:19-20</a>, where Jesus instructs His disciples to spread His teachings to all nations. The act of sowing also implies patience and faith, as the results are not immediate but require time to manifest.<p><b>the word.</b><br>"The word" refers to the message of the Kingdom of God, the teachings of Jesus, and the Gospel itself. In the broader biblical context, "the word" is often synonymous with divine truth and revelation, as seen in <a href="/john/1.htm">John 1:1</a>, where Jesus is described as the Word made flesh. The Word of God is living and active, as stated in <a href="/hebrews/4-12.htm">Hebrews 4:12</a>, and has the power to transform lives.
